Incoming from Ray Curd: > I have just used Aptitude to upgrade to testing from Woody, everything > went smoothly- no major error messages BUT my default window manager has > been changed to Gnome. Iwas asked in the set-up script my preferred > window manager and I chose KDM. KDE has been upgraded so what do I need
First, kdm is the graphical login thingy (like xdm, gdm). It should have a drop down menu on it where you can shoose your wm. Second, this might be a job for dpkg-reconfigure.
